现代操作系统的安全特性:如何防止操作系统被攻击?

时间:2025-12-08 分类:操作系统

现代操作系统的安全特性至关重要。随着信息技术的迅速发展,操作系统不仅是计算机的基础环境,更是各类应用程序与网络服务运行的重要平台。黑客攻击、恶意软件、数据泄露等安全威胁层出不穷,给个人和企业带来了严重的损失。为了应对这些挑战,不同操作系统不断强化其安全防护措施,确保用户的数据安全和隐私保护。

现代操作系统的安全特性:如何防止操作系统被攻击?

许多现代操作系统借鉴了最小权限原则。这个原则在于用户和程序仅能获得完成其任务所需的最低权限,减少潜在的攻击面。这一措施在Windows、Linux和macOS等主流操作系统中得到了广泛应用。例如,Windows引入了用户账户控制(UAC)功能,使得用户在进行系统级别的操作时需要输入管理员密码,从而提升了系统的安全性。

除此之外,内核防护也成为了现代操作系统安全特性的重要组成部分。内核是操作系统的核心,任何对内核的攻击都可能导致系统的完全控制。为了防止此类攻击,多数操作系统实施了地址空间布局随机化(ASLR)和数据执行防护(DEP)等技术。这些技术可以在程序加载时随机化其内存地址,并防止代码在不安全的内存区域执行,从而降低漏洞被利用的风险。

防病毒和入侵检测系统(IDS)在保障操作系统安全上也扮演着重要角色。现代操作系统通常会集成实时防护机制,监测系统内的可疑活动。例如,许多Linux发行版中内置了SELinux(Security-Enhanced Linux),通过策略配置实现对不同用户和程序的访问控制,从而增强整体安全性。Windows则引入了Windows Defender等工具,为用户提供了一套完整的防护解决方案。

在软件更新方面,系统厂商逐渐意识到及时更新的必要性。在每次发现安全漏洞时,操作系统供应商通常会推出补丁,快速修复漏洞。这种积极的态度不仅能够增强用户的信心,也能够有效抵御潜在的攻击。用户应定期检查操作系统和应用程序的更新,确保自己的系统始终处于安全状态。

除了这些内置特性,用户自身也应增强安全意识。密码管理、数据加密和使用双因素认证等方法均可以有效提高个人和企业的安全性。谨慎处理网络钓鱼邮件、下载不明软件等行为,能够进一步保护系统免于遭受攻击。

现代操作系统的安全防护并不是一蹴而就的,而是一个持续演进的过程。随着技术的进步和攻击手段的日益多样化,操作系统的安全特性也会随着市场需求不断完善。

常见问题解答

1. 现代操作系统最常用的安全特性有哪些?

- 常用的安全特性包括内核保护、地址空间布局随机化(ASLR)、数据执行防护(DEP)和用户账户控制(UAC)等。

2. 用户如何加强个人计算机的安全?

- 及时更新操作系统和应用软件,使用复杂密码、启用双因素认证,并定期备份重要数据。

3. 为什么操作系统的安全性对于企业至关重要?

- 操作系统的安全性直接影响企业的数据保护和业务连续性,安全漏洞可能导致数据泄露和财务损失。

4. 有哪些常见的操作系统安全威胁?

- 常见的安全威胁包括恶意软件、病毒、网络钓鱼攻击和未授权访问等。

5. 如何选择合适的安全软件?

- 选择时应考虑软件的功能、用户评价、更新频率及是否与操作系统兼容等因素。